Cinderella team is a term used to refer to a team that is considered an underdog at the beginning of the playoffs (or of any tournament) but manages to advance to further rounds than expected, defeating stronger teams in the process. Those teams usually attract a fair amount of media and fan attention the further they advance in the tournament. The term is a reference to the fairy tale Cinderella.
